Running Clinic to start up in Bonnyville

Running Clinic to start up in Bonnyville

This July, four Running Clinics will be held in Bonnyville to teach the fundamentals of jogging and running for anyone 10 years of age or older at any skill level. Half of the clinics will take place on the track at Walsh Field, while the other two will take place on the hiking trails around Muriel Lake.
